5. What upkeep do emergency back entrances need?

Routine checks for appropriate performance, lubrication of hinges, and assessment of locking systems can help preserve the integrity of emergency back entrances.

Preparing Your Home for Emergencies

Beyond simply installing emergency back doors, house owners can take extra actions to improve security:

  • Create an Emergency Plan: Develop and go over a plan with your household relating to evacuation paths, consisting of back entrances and other exits.
  • Practice Drills: Regular drills can assist acquaint all home members with exit routes throughout an emergency.
  • Keep Exits Clear: Ensure that all fire escape, including back doors, are not blocked at any time.
